S&P 500 Sector ETFs: A Deep Dive into Performance

The versatile landscape of the stock market offers investors a multitude of options for portfolio construction. Among these, industry-focused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s) tracking the performance of unique sectors within the S&P 500 have gained considerable popularity. These ETFs offer a targeted approach to investing, allowing investors to allocate their capital in specific areas including technology, healthcare, or energy.

Analyzing the performance of these sector ETFs is crucial for strategic decision-making. Influences such as economic conditions, regulatory changes, and technological advancements can significantly affect the performance of individual sectors.

  • Furthermore, understanding the link between different sector ETFs is essential for allocating a portfolio effectively.
  • Historical performance data can reveal trends in the stability of various sectors, helping investors gauge the potential downsides and opportunities associated with each sector ETF.

Consequently, investors should perform thorough research and analysis to pinpoint the sectors that match their investment objectives.

Shifting Investment Focus: Maximizing Gains with S&P 500 ETFs

For savvy investors seeking to optimize returns within the dynamic terrain of the S&P 500, sector rotation strategies present a compelling avenue. This tactical approach involves periodically reallocating investments amongst different sectors based on their shifting performance and outlook. By utilizing the power of sector ETFs, investors can efficiently implement these strategies, capitalizing from the cyclical fluctuations inherent in the stock market.
